Fertilizing is basic to supporting plant health and accomplishing rich, dynamic landscapes. Plants need a well balanced supply of nutrients-- mostly n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ium-- to grow strong roots, produce plentiful blossoms, and preserve vibrant foliage. A soil test is the initial step in identifying what nutrients are doing not have, ensuring that the selected fertilizer meets the particular requirements of the site. Fertilizers are available in various types, consisting of granular, liquid, organic, and artificial, each providing different release rates and benefits. Using the best type at the right time is essential to avoid nutrient overflow, root burn, or uneven development. Seasonal timing, such as using greater nitrogen in the spring and more potassium in the fall, helps plants get ready for development spurts or endure winter season stress. Consistent fertilization not only enhances plant look but also strengthens strength against pests, illness, and environmental stressors. A well-fed landscape is more likely to thrive year after year, supplying both charm and eco-friendly worth
